Output 307bfbb6e2b5311adbaee161df150438479fc1bf6d16925671c6b8b3e65a98c5:0

value
186088
script pubkey
OP_0 OP_PUSHBYTES_20 e2c152ddda1c69a857ea8d2971159ed908fb7d08
address
bc1qutq49hw6r356s4l2355hz9v7myy0klgg7m04j5
transaction
307bfbb6e2b5311adbaee161df150438479fc1bf6d16925671c6b8b3e65a98c5
spent
true